Standard Container Water Heaters
Traditional container hot water heater are an usual selection for several houses, offering a trusted source of hot water. These systems commonly store between 20 to 80 gallons of warmed water in a tank, making sure schedule throughout top use times. They run by home heating water making use of either electricity or gas, preserving a set temperature up until required. Among the key advantages of traditional container water heaters is their relatively low preliminary expense and uncomplicated installment process, making them obtainable for most property owners.
Nevertheless, they need routine maintenance, such as flushing the tank to get rid of sediment buildup, which can affect performance. In addition, they might cause higher energy expenses because of standby heat loss, as the water in the tank is continually warmed. Regardless of these drawbacks, traditional container water heating systems continue to be a secure option for those looking for constant warm water for daily demands.
Tankless Water Heating Units
Tankless water heaters, likewise referred to as on-demand hot water heater, supply a contemporary choice to conventional systems by home heating water directly as it is required. This strategy gets rid of the need for a storage space tank, causing a compact layout that can save valuable room in homes. When hot water is needed, cold water goes through a warm exchanger, which warms it instantly, supplying a continuous supply.
The efficiency of tankless hot water heater typically leads to lower power expenses, as they do not preserve a storage tank of warm water. In addition, they usually have a longer life-span contrasted to conventional storage tanks, lasting up to twenty years with correct upkeep. Installation expenses can be higher, and home owners may need to assess their water usage patterns to guarantee ample circulation prices. Overall, tankless hot water heater are an ingenious option for those looking for effectiveness and comfort in their warm water supply.

Effectiveness and Cost Financial Savings
Many homeowners look for reliable services for their hot water demands, warmth pump water heating systems stand out as an economical choice. These systems utilize ambient air to heat water, supplying significant energy cost savings contrasted to typical electrical or gas hot water heater. By making use of electrical power to move warmth instead of generating it, heat pump hot water heater can accomplish performance scores of 200% or more, translating right into lower energy costs. Setup and Upkeep Demands
When considering a heatpump water heating system, house owners need to think about both installment and maintenance demands to ensure peak efficiency. Setup generally includes a committed room with ample ventilation, as these systems need air flow to operate effectively. Proper placement is vital; preferably, the device must be situated in a warmer setting, such as a cellar. In addition, electrical and pipes links need to be assessed, as expert setup is typically suggested to guarantee adherence to neighborhood codes.
Upkeep needs for warm pump hot water heater include routine filter cleansing and occasional assessments of electric components. House owners need to likewise monitor the system for uncommon audios or minimized effectiveness. By addressing these setup and maintenance variables, house owners can maximize the durability and efficiency of their heatpump hot water heater.
Solar Water Heaters
Exactly how can house owners harness the sun's power for their warm water demands? Solar water heating units supply a reliable option by utilizing photovoltaic panels to capture sunlight, transforming it into warm. This warmed fluid then moves its energy to the water in the storage container, making certain a constant supply of warm water
There are two main sorts of solar hot water heater: active and easy systems. Active systems use pumps to recommended you read distribute water, while passive systems depend on natural convection. Home owners can profit from decreased power costs and lower carbon footprints. Furthermore, several areas supply motivations for solar installments, which can counter initial prices. On the whole, solar hot water heater represent a sustainable option for fulfilling warm water requirements, straightening with long-lasting financial savings and environmental objectives.
Point-of-Use Water Heaters
Point-of-use hot water heater offer a practical service for property owners seeking immediate access to hot water at specific areas within their homes. Unlike typical hot water heater, which heat a huge quantity of water for the entire household, point-of-use models deliver warm water on need. They are normally set up under sinks, in shower rooms, or near home appliances, making sure that warm water is conveniently offered without long haul times. This can bring about considerable power financial savings, as these systems only run when warm water is required, decreasing warm loss related to kept water. In addition, point-of-use water heaters can help to reduced water bills by lessening water waste during home heating. Available in different sizes and setups, they can accommodate various family needs and preferences. Overall, point-of-use hot water heater stand for a effective and useful option for those looking to boost their home's warm water accessibility.
Hybrid Water Heaters
Crossbreed hot water heater integrate the advantages of standard storage tank systems and modern heatpump innovation, using an effective remedy for residential warm water demands. These systems make use of electricity to move heat from the bordering air to the water, significantly decreasing energy usage compared to standard electric hot water heater. By leveraging ambient temperatures, hybrid units typically achieve energy elements of 2.0 or higher, bring about lower energy bills.
Typically geared up with a tank, crossbreed water heating systems can supply enough hot water for homes, even during peak demand times. They likewise include adjustable setups, allowing users to switch over between energy-saving modes and faster home heating alternatives as required. What Is the Ordinary Lifespan of a Hot Water Heater?
The typical lifespan of a water heating unit typically ranges from 8 to 12 years. Elements such as maintenance, use patterns, and water high quality can significantly affect how much time the system continues to be functional prior to substitute is essential.
Exist Any Tax Rewards for Water Heating System Substitutes?
There are possible tax obligation motivations for hot water heater substitutes, specifically for energy-efficient designs. Homeowners may receive federal or state tax credit ratings, which can aid counter the cost of getting and mounting a new system.
How Frequently Should I Flush My Hot Water Heater?
It is generally advised to flush a water heater every 6 months to a year. This maintenance helps remove debris accumulation, improving performance and prolonging the lifespan of the appliance, ensuring peak efficiency.
